Description

Ideal for welding 22Cr duplex stainless steels (EN 1.4462, S32205, SAF 2205) in severe service. Maintains pitting/chloride stress corrosion resistance with ferrite levels 30-50FN and PREN >35. Controlled heat input and interpass temp ensure 50/50 austenite-ferrite microstructure. Suitable for heterogeneous welding with other stainless/low alloy steels.

FAQ

Q: What base materials is this wire compatible with?
A: Designed for EN 1.4462, S32205, SAF 2205, and equivalent casting grades.

Q: What shielding gas should I use?
A: Ar+2%CO?, Ar+5%CO?, or argon-helium mixtures are recommended.

Q: How to maintain optimal ferrite levels?
A: Control heat input and interpass temperature during welding to achieve 30-50FN.
